On Monday, June 19th we celebrate Black freedom and liberation in honor of Juneteenth, the day the last enslaved Africans in Texas learned that they were free two and a half years after the Emancipation Proclamation was signed into law. As we celebrate Juneteenth, we also reflect on the importance of learning about and grappling with the truth of our history and recognize how much work we still have to do.

May is Mental Health Awareness Month! Mental health matters, and like physical health, our mental health is shaped by so much more than individual brain chemistry or genetics.

Systemic factors such as access to stable housing, jobs that pay a living wage, nutritious and culturally relevant food, affordable medical care, neighborhoods that are free from environment toxins and violence and strong community connections that create a sense of belonging all play a part in our overall mental health.

As we work to support our youth, friends, family and community members who may be navigating mental health challenges, it's important that we consider individuals within the context of their larger environment.
